ELECTIONS AND VOTING

People should be able to vote without photo identification.

Strongly Disagree

Elections in Texas must be safe and secure. Part of that is making voter fraud a felony again. I believe that every qualified voter is entitled to vote, once per election. Photo IDs are available to everyone. The state even offers a special ID for the purpose of voting at no cost. You must have an ID to do most things and it would be difficult to go through life without an ID. I believe that the suggestion that minorities cannot obtain an ID is in fact racism.

What laws would you propose to change present voting practices?

I’m in favor of an Election Integrity bill to provide uniform voting hours, increase penalties for ballot harvesting, require Voter ID for mail-in ballots and applications, and verify citizenship. I’m for a periodic forensic audit of elections in Texas, to clean up voter rolls to remove the duplicate, deceased, and relocated voters.
